PENSACOLA, Fla. (Dec. 6, 2012) Lt. Mark Tedrow, opposing solo pilot for the U.S. Navy Flight Demonstration Squadron, the Blue Angels, performs a section high alpha maneuver during a training flight over the Gulf Coast. The Blue Angels are currently conducting winter training where pilots must complete 120 practice flights before kicking off the 2013 air show season at Naval Air Facility El Centro, Calif., March 16.
